General question about Gnome-Do

I hope I posted this in the right section.

Gnome-Do used to allow themes without compositing and it ran great, but when I upgraded to 0.8 it suddenly stopped working properly without compositing.
It wouldn't let me choose a theme and now it doesn't find any applications at all.

What is going on? Does this means I won't be able to use it properly without compositing?

Re: General question about Gnome-Do

I think you won't be able to theme GNOME-Do the way you want it without compositing.  My suitemate found that unless Compiz Fusion started before GNOME-Do did, he couldn't change themes as the list was ghosted.  He was using a laptop with Intel 945 integrated graphics if that helps.

Re: General question about Gnome-Do

If you're using Gnome, you can use the marginally less resource intensive metacity compositor. It uses your CPU instead of your graphics card, so anyone can use it. Then you can theme away, and have drop shadows, and real transparency! If you're using an ATI graphics card, though, make sure you only watch video in X11 output, otherwise your videos will not be happy.
